Wine Advocate (84)The personality of Lafite comes through in the 1984 vintage. An elegant bouquet of herbaceous, cedary fruit is first class. New oak dominates the palate and some hard tannins exhibit a dryness at the finish. The 1984 is a light but well-balanced wine. Anticipated maturity: Now. Last tasted, 1/88. |

Vinous (88)(12.5% alcohol; 16-1/2 days of skin contact): Dark medium red. Musky aromas of plum and leather. Boasts good energy and vinosity but only moderate flavor development, with the currant and leather flavors showing a strong green pepper element that suggests the vines were picked too early. Interestingly, Geneviève Janssens noted that through the '80s, the vineyard manager at Mondavi selected the date of the harvest and typically picked early. Since then, however, the winemakers have spent much more time in the vineyards and have been responsible for harvesting decisions. |

Wine Advocate (80)During the decade of the eighties, Mouton was the hottest first-growth in Pauillac. The 1984, which is almost 100% Cabernet Sauvignon, will be one of the longest-lived wines of this vintage. The wine is full bodied, tannic, concentrated, and rich in extract. It should have a surprisingly long life. This is a considerable surprise in a generally poor vintage. Anticipated maturity: Now-2005. Last tasted, 3/90. |

Wine Advocate (87)The 1984 Petrus has turned out to be amazingly good. Deep in color, with an intense, jammy, herbaceous bouquet, medium to full body, fine length, and plenty of tannin, this wine needs 2-3 years to mature, but will keep for 10-12 years. It is very impressive for the vintage. Anticipated maturity: Now. Last tasted, 11/90. |
